History of creation

The international volunteer movement was born in the 20th century on the initiative of young people full of energy and desire to rebuild the destruction after the First World War. Currently, over 3,000 volunteer projects operate annually in 107 countries around the world.

The number of people who took part in the volunteer movement from 1987 to 2018 increased from 80 million to 320 million.

What is a volunteer project?

International in an olontera project is an international team of 10-20 people who voluntarily come together to accomplish a useful cause - for example, organize a festival for children, restore an ancient castle or plant flowers in a national park.

During the project, participants are provided with free food and accommodation, entertainment activities and excursions. Each project has one or several camp leaders - the curators of the program participants.

Camp leader is a participant in a project with volunteer experience, often a citizen of the country where the project is taking place. He oversees volunteering and the cultural and entertainment component of the program, is a link between the foreign volunteer and the host organization.

Project types

Labor in a volunteer project is a prerequisite and a voluntary initiative of everyone. The type of employment in the project can be different - from organizing a world music festival and working with children and animals to archaeological research and restoration work of an 18th century castle.

An international volunteer is not a free labor force. Employment of a project participant usually starts in the morning and lasts 4-5 hours a day, 5 days a week. Since the main goal of the program is to receive intercultural exchange, all free time volunteers devote to entertainment, excursions, cooking of national cuisine and international communication.

Volunteer programs in Russia

Place: Russia, Lake Baikal

The main goal of the GBT is the construction of ecological paths in the Baikal region. What is realized through the implementation of a variety of projects.

The Great Baikal Trail (BBT) organization is actively developing ecotourism, including a special type of it - “volunteer vacations”.

During the creation of the project, residents of more than 30 countries of the world have become its participants, more than 500 km of trails have been reconstructed and built.

The average project duration is 14 days.

Participation in the project: Volunteers buy tickets on their own and come to the meeting place, pay the registration fee. The organizers provide all the necessary equipment (tents, awnings, tools, gloves, campfire equipment, first aid kit, repellents, etc.), prepare foremen and translators, and purchase food.

Eco-marathon "360 minutes"

Location: Lake Baikal, Krasnoyarsk Territory, Khakassia, Primorsky Territory

The all-Russian volunteer ecological marathon of En + Group “360 minutes” grew out of the campaign “360 minutes for the sake of Baikal”. In 2015, it turned into a full-fledged ecological marathon, which includes, in addition to garbage collection, also the improvement of the tourist environment, scientific and educational lectures, excursions, competitions and the organization of information and educational programs.
Since 2016, the eco-marathon project has significantly expanded its scale and geography: volunteer events are held not only on the coast of Lake Baikal, but also in specially protected areas: in the Sikhote-Alin Nature Reserve (Primorsky Territory), the Stolby Nature Reserve (Krasnoyarsk Territory), the Khakassky "(Republic of Khakassia) and other protected areas.

Inventory (gloves, bags, shovels, etc.) and garbage disposal to an authorized dump is provided by the organizer.

Expenses: round trip and 360 minutes of your time.

Baikalsky Nature Reserve: Station of bird ringing "Baikalskaya"

Location: Russia, Lake Baikal, Baikal Nature Reserve


The Baikalskaya Bird Ringing Station invites volunteers who study or are interested in birds, as well as enthusiasts who want to help preserve the nature of the Baikal region.

People with experience in ringing are engaged in birds - they take them out of the nets, ring, measure. Volunteers who have not worked with poultry before equip the hospital, make the necessary furniture, paint, install and repair spider webs and canvases of the Rybachin trap.

The length of stay of volunteers at the station is different, but there are minimum periods: for people with experience in ringing - 2 weeks, for people who have not previously worked with a bird - 1 month.

Expenses: round trip and meals at own expense, accommodation free of charge.

The Arctic Floating University is an innovative educational project, during which young scientists - researchers of the Arctic receive knowledge and skills in the real conditions of the northern seas. For the duration of the project, the research vessel of the Northern Roshydromet "Professor Molchanov" becomes a floating university - a ship that combines a unique laboratory for scientific research and a practical base for the training of research specialists. The expeditionary team has three laboratories at its disposal, equipment necessary for carrying out meteorological and oceanographic measurements, if necessary, it is possible to accommodate additional equipment and mobile laboratories.

Students, postgraduates, researchers of Russian and foreign scientific, scientific and educational institutions are invited to participate in the expedition.

Place: Crimea, Kerch Peninsula

The Archeology Foundation and the leadership of the Eastern Bosporus Archaeological Expedition regularly recruit volunteers to participate in the excavations. In the process of working with the volunteers, there are experienced archaeological instructors who not only answer all questions, but also teach the primary techniques of archaeological excavations.
The program includes: lectures on archeology and history of ancient monuments of Crimea and Krasnodar Territory, sports grounds, field cinema, beach rest.

Minimum duration of participation: 1 week.

Expenses: round trip travel, maintenance fee.

Location: Nizhne-Svirsky State Natural Reserve, Leningrad Region


Volunteer work: assistance to employees in observing, catching and ringing birds (ringing is directly carried out only by station employees), as well as various kinds of economic activity aimed at maintaining the stable operation of the station (sewing bird traps, repairing traps and outbuildings, etc.).

Requirements: age 18+, tick-borne encephalitis vaccination.
Accommodation in small houses with stove heating. Minimum term: at least 10 days.

Costs: travel to the village of Kovkenitsy and back, 250 rubles. per day for meals.

Health & Help - Clinic at the End of the Earth in Guatemala and Nicaragua

The “Health & Help” project began as a dream of one person - doctor Viktoria Valikova. The goal of the project is to open a free clinic in the town of Chuinakhtahuyup for residents who are deprived of any medical care.

Medical facilities are very far away. No and public transport: patients have to walk half a day to reach the municipality, from where they have to drive to the hospital for a few more hours. The creators of the project want to change this and provide local residents with free qualified medical and surgical care. The population of the territory, including the adjacent villages, is 15 thousand people.

Russian citizens do not need a visa to Guatemala for up to 3 months. When going on a trip, you must definitely bring a first aid kit for emergency treatment. In addition, it is recommended to check for all routine and hepatitis B vaccinations. Prior to departure, it is necessary to vaccinate against hepatitis A, typhoid fever and rabies.

Stay time - at least a month.

Expenses: round trip, for everyone except (medical graduates, photographers / videographers, journalists, teachers, translators and builders) - $ 600 fee for the purchase of medicines, Supplies for the clinic and medical teams.

An international volunteer camp is 10-20 people from different parts of the world who do something useful together. Work time is usually 4-5 hours on weekdays. The average project time is 2-3 weeks.

Volunteers pay: a fee for participation in the project, a visa (the sending party draws up an invitation), insurance, travel to the site and an extra fee (if any). The host organization pays for food and accommodation for the volunteer (sometimes excursions and language lessons are additionally provided).

Volunteer organizations do not cooperate directly with individuals, so you can fill out a request through partners - non-profit organizations... The sending party and contributions are a guarantee that the volunteer will definitely come to the chosen project.
